Could Canal+ Future Endeavours With MultiChoice Impact StarSat And Lead To More Content Changes On DStv?
During the week, Canal+ made an offer to acquire MultiChoice for R32 billion which got declined after owning a minority of the company. They already own Nigeria's ROK Studios and even SPI International who distribute brands like Filmbox, Timeless Dizi Channel and Gametoon on StarSat. Since 2020, Canal+ had been acquiring a small stake in the pay-tv company this led to speculation of a possible takeover as they attempted to acquire MultiChoice Africa. With their current stake, they were able to distribute Zee World and M-Net Movies 4 in Francophone Africa. These channels were curated specifically for MultiChoice consumers and with Canal+ offer over a possible takeover one has to wonder what fate might await linear offering viewed on StarSat and several other pay-tv platforms in Africa.
